The activity takes place within the framework of the third-party funded research project "Multi-Frequency SAS".
In contrast to conventional side-scan sonar, modern synthetic aperture sonar (SAS) technology offers resolution independent of distance and carrier frequency. The aim of this research project is to use multi-frequency SAS systems to obtain additional information about the frequency dependence of the data collected for seafloor classification and for discriminating between objects lying on the seafloor and those buried in the sediment.
The aspects to be investigated here are the interaction of frequency-dependent propagation and imaging effects in conjunction with the signal processing with regard to image calibration. This must be considered in order to assign the physical property of backscatter strength to the SAS images and to be able to analyse it in a frequency-dependent manner.
The project partner will provide the experimental facilities, including an autonomous underwater vehicle (AUV) / SAS hardware and data.
